Few years back we (wife, son and myself) got GC. I know that me and my wife can apply for Citizenship after we complete 5 years of GC. My question is regarding my son's citizenship. Can anyone explain how a minor (under 16) gets Citizenship once (s)he completes five years of GC.

Is it true that after I (and my wife) get Citizenship, we can apply Citizenship for our son and he will get it within a year?

A minor cannot file for naturalization, even after 5 years as LPR.
However – if either of you or your wife become US citizens BEFORE your son turns 18 then he’ll automatically acquire citizenship as well. You might file "Application for Certificate of Citizenship" (Form N-600) to obtain a Certificate of Citizenship for him at any time, even after he turns 18. Or you can just file for his US passport with a copy of your or your wife’s naturalization certificate.
If you become citizen after your son’s 18th birthday – then he has to file N-400 on his own, providing that 5 years requirement has been met.
